Output e74fcbafea560cc5b2e35da23856c294ba32a673916bcd17562a659fc09ab31d:0

value
601587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f2b7d41cadd3b75aa040e5c1c7b8626c51ee8a OP_EQUAL
address
3EYHHkL93cLbnFAWF2XePPxBuq5yxMyLWe
transaction
e74fcbafea560cc5b2e35da23856c294ba32a673916bcd17562a659fc09ab31d
spent
true